Hidden Costs of Attending a Private School in Nigeria β What Parents Should Know
While tuition is often the headline figure when enrolling in a private school, there are numerous hidden costs that can significantly increase the total amount spent on a childβs education in Nigeria. This guide breaks down the less-visible expenses parents should prepare for.
Quick Insight: Hidden school costs can amount to 20β40% of base tuition annually β proper planning helps avoid surprises.
1. Uniforms and Dress Codes
Most private schools require students to purchase customized uniforms, sportswear, blazers, and sometimes ceremonial outfits β only available from approved vendors.
- Estimated Cost: β¦30,000 β β¦100,000 annually
- Some schools require multiple sets
2. Books and Learning Materials
Textbooks, workbooks, reading materials, and school supplies are often not included in tuition fees.
- Estimated Cost: β¦25,000 β β¦150,000 depending on grade
- Digital learning subscriptions may be charged separately
3. Development Levy and PTA Fees
Schools may charge one-time or annual development levies for infrastructure upgrades. PTA dues are usually compulsory.
- Development Fee: β¦50,000 β β¦200,000
- PTA Levy: β¦5,000 β β¦20,000
4. School Bus/Transport Services
Many private schools offer transport services with additional fees based on distance and location.
- Estimated Cost: β¦70,000 β β¦300,000 per term
- Some schools charge per route or per session
5. Feeding/Lunch Plans
Meals are typically not included in tuition, and schools offer optional meal plans.
- Lunch Fees: β¦30,000 β β¦90,000 per term
- Some elite schools make lunch mandatory
6. Extra-Curricular Activities and Clubs
Some after-school programs, talent clubs, or skill-based activities come at extra cost.
- Music, ballet, coding, robotics, etc.
- Fees range from β¦10,000 β β¦50,000 per club/term
7. School Trips and Excursions
Educational field trips, international tours, and competitions are not covered by tuition.
- Local Trips: β¦5,000 β β¦30,000
- International Trips: β¦200,000 β β¦1,500,000+
8. Technology and ICT Fees
As many schools now use tech platforms for learning, some charge digital access, software licenses, or device maintenance fees.
- Tech Fee: β¦10,000 β β¦50,000 per term
9. Graduation/Prize-Giving Levies
At the end of each academic milestone, some schools impose compulsory graduation levies.
- Nursery/Primary Graduation: β¦30,000 β β¦100,000
- Secondary School Graduation: β¦50,000 β β¦250,000
Final Thoughts
Understanding the hidden costs of private schooling helps parents budget more accurately. Before enrolling your child, request a complete fee schedule and clarify what is β and isnβt β included in the tuition. Asking early saves financial stress later.
